Job Summary and Responsibilities
As our Medical Assistant at CHI St. Alexius Health Dickinson, you will help our clinical team and patients navigate their daily visits so they can receive efficient, high-quality, and compassionate care.
Every day you will proactively manage patient flow and chart preparation. You will be expected to support the provider throughout the full patient visit cycle, from pre-visit intake to post-visit follow-up.
To be successful in this role, you must demonstrate a high level of clinical accuracy, exceptional customer service skills, and the ability to thrive in a fast-paced team environment.
- Clinical Support: Assist providers with patient exams, perform medication administration, dress wounds, and collect lab specimens.
- Operational Efficiency: Organize daily schedules, proactively update electronic medical records, and coordinate follow-up tests or procedures.
- Patient Experience: Act as a primary point of contact for patients and families, ensuring they are prepared for exams and fully informed regarding their ongoing care plans.

Where You’ll Work
CHI St. Alexius Health Dickinson, part of CommonSpirit Heath, a national nonprofit health system based in Englewood, Colorado. The faith-based system operates in 18 states and includes 103 hospitals. Additional services offered within the system are: long-term care, assisted and residential living communities, community health services organizations, home health agencies, and numerous outpatient facilities.
